I've tried a few sites (with Dolphin HD and Skyfire).

The Fox shows (tried Family Guy, American Dad, and Cleveland Show) and they all are jerky and the audio is off.

CNET seems to be a bit better but video is a bit jerky (not too bad though).

CBS doesn't look bad, although the site was a pain to navigate with all the flash on. Tried the show Flashpoint and it seemed to be ok, but would frequently slow down to like 1 or 2 frames per second.

Justin TV seems pretty choppy.



Honestly, kindof disappointed. Was hoping it would be better than it is. Not sure if it's the browser, the flash support, or the phone....
